The Independent Musician's Toolkit: Navigating the World of Music Distribution
For budding musicians setting out on their own, navigating the realm of music distribution can feel like sailing uncharted waters. Gone are the days when record labels held absolute dominion over an artist's career. Today, independent musicians have access to share their music directly with fans worldwide. This new landscape presents both pitfalls, but with the right tools and knowledge, you can successfully launch your music to a global audience.
- To begin with, understand the varied platforms available for distribution. From established giants like Spotify and Apple Music to niche platforms catering to specific genres, research is key to finding the best fit for your music.
- Leverage the power of digital marketing. Create a captivating online presence, engage with fans on social media, and build an email list to cultivate a loyal following.
- Adopt analytics to track your music's performance. Pay attention to which platforms are generating the most streams, and adjust your distribution strategy accordingly.
